About
Youth participants, accompanied by an adult, will step into the role of wildlife detectives as they investigate tracks, scat, and other signs of mammals in the garden. Through interactive activities and an outdoor evidence search, we 'll practice the same skills scientists use to study and understand wildlife.
You'll also get an introduction to ecoEXPLORE, an incentive-based community science program developed by The North Carolina Arboretum. By making real-world observations and completing fun challenges, youth participants can earn badges and prizes throughout the year.
There is no need to have an ecoEXPLORE account prior to this program in order to participate. Program begins at the Visitor Center. Come dressed for the weather as this program will be held partly outdoors. In the event of inclement weather, activities will be moved inside.
